The IKEA Home smart app for the IKEA DIRIGERA Hub has just received an update to version 1.7.0. One of the new features is the possibility to set the behavior of lamps after a power interruption.

Whether it’s a power outage or the flip of a conventional light switch, if a smart lamp is out of power, it’s also unreachable. How a lamp behaves once the power is back is another story.

Some manufacturers turn the lamp on, others remember the last state, and others let the user decide how the lamp should behave. IKEA is now one of the latter. With the new app update, users can decide for themselves what should happen.

In addition, the furniture giant has revised the scenes and from now on allows you to deactivate them automatically. Specific times or even sunrise or sunset can be used. The update is available in the App Store.
